Overview

Associate General Counsel- Employment

FullBloom is seeking a knowledgeable and mission-driven Associate General Counsel- Employmentto join our Legal team. This individual will be responsible for overseeing internal investigations, managing employment-related disputes, and supporting compliance through the creation and implementation of employment policies. The ideal candidate is a collaborative legal professional who can navigate complex employment matters and deliver effective training and counsel to leaders across the organization. Your work will help ensure our policies and practices reflect the values of fairness, integrity, and inclusion that define FullBloom’s people-first culture.


Responsibilities

  • Lead and manage internal investigations related to employee conduct, compliance, and workplace issues.
  • Oversee and support resolution of employment-related disputes, including working with external counsel as needed.
  • Draft, implement, and maintain employment-related policies and procedures, such as employee handbooks and compliance documents, aligned with applicable federal and state laws.
  • Provide training and development to managers and supervisors on key employment topics, including compliance, employee relations, and workplace best practices.
  • Advise HR and leadership teams on handling employee concerns, with a focus on proactive conflict resolution and grievance prevention.
  • Stay informed of legal developments, regulatory changes, and industry trends to guide organizational strategy and risk management.

Qualifications

  • Juris Doctor (JD) from an accredited law school.
  • Minimum of 7 years of experience practicing Labor and Employment Law.
  • Member in good standing of at least one U.S. state bar.
  • Strong legal judgment and problem-solving ability, with a practical and collaborative approach.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to translate complex legal issues into clear guidance.
  • Experience working in a mission-driven or multi-state organization is preferred.
